Text copied to clipboard!Responsibilities
Text copied to clipboard!- Develop and implement strategic plans for the division.
- Oversee daily operations and ensure efficiency.
- Manage division budget and allocate resources effectively.
- Lead, mentor, and develop division staff.
- Ensure compliance with company policies and regulations.
- Collaborate with other senior leaders to achieve organizational goals.
- Monitor division performance and implement improvements.
- Foster a positive and productive work environment.
- Build and maintain relationships with key stakeholders.
- Prepare and present reports to senior management.
- Drive innovation and continuous improvement.
- Ensure customer satisfaction and address any issues.
- Develop and implement risk management strategies.
- Coordinate with other divisions to ensure alignment.
- Oversee recruitment and training of new staff.
- Manage and resolve conflicts within the division.
- Ensure the division meets all regulatory requirements.
- Develop and implement marketing and sales strategies.
- Monitor industry trends and adjust strategies accordingly.
- Represent the division at industry events and conferences.
Requirements
Text copied to clipboard!- Bachelor's degree in Business Administration or related field.
- Master's degree preferred.
- Minimum of 10 years of experience in a leadership role.
- Proven track record of success in managing a division.
- Strong strategic planning and operational management skills.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to make data-driven decisions.
- Strong financial acumen and budgeting skills.
- Experience in developing and implementing policies and procedures.
- Ability to lead and motivate a team.
- Strong problem-solving and conflict resolution skills.
- Experience in risk management and compliance.
-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ines.
- Strong organizational and time management skills.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ite.
- Experience with project management software.
- Ability to travel as needed.
- Strong negotiation and presentation skills.
- Knowledge of industry trends and best practices.
- Commitment to continuous improvement and professional development.
